@charset "utf-8";


/* BEGINA NAVIGATION */
#navigation {
width:990px;
height:70px;
margin:0;
padding:0;
background:#387bd2 url(images/topnav-bg.png) repeat;
text-decoration:none;
border-radius:10px 10px 0 0;
-moz-border-radius:10px 10px 0 0;
-webkit-border-radius:10px 10px 0 0;
-khtml-border-radius:10px 10px 0 0;
}
#navigation a {
font-size:14px;
color:#ffffff;
text-transform:uppercase;
text-decoration:none;
background: url(images/nav-divider.gif) center right no-repeat;
height:100%;
}
* #navigation a {padding:27px 45px 27px 35px;}
#navigation ul li {
float:left;
padding:0;
position:relative;
z-index:999;
}
#navigation ul li ul li {float:none; padding:0;}
#navigation ul li a {
display:block;
color:#ffffff;
font-size:14px;
text-transform:uppercase;
font-weight: normal;
}
#navigation ul li ul li a {
padding:12px 15px 12px 15px;
display:block;
color:#ffffff;
height:auto;
text-decoration:none;
font-size:14px;
margin:0 0 3px 0;
background: #387bd2;
opacity: 0.9;
border:none;
-moz-transition: background-color .3s ease-in;
-webkit-transition: background-color .3s ease-in;
-o-transition: background-color .3s ease-in;
transition: background-color .3s ease-in;
}
#navigation ul li a:hover {color:#ffffff; text-decoration:underline;}
#navigation ul li ul li a:hover {
background:#3b3939;
color:#ffffff;
text-decoration: none;
-moz-transition: background-color 0.01s;
-webkit-transition: background-color 0.01s;
-o-transition: background-color 0.01s;
transition: background-color 0.01s;
}
#navigation ul li.home {padding:0;}
#navigation ul li.home a {border:none;}
#navigation ul li.home a:hover {color:#ffffff;}

#navigation ul li ul {
padding:0;
position:absolute;
top: 75px;
z-index:999;
left:0;
width:250px;/* MOD */
}
#navigation ul li ul .last {border:none;}
#navigation .last a {background: none;}